49 ASSERT (truncl (0.0L) == 0.0L);
50 ASSERT (truncl (-0.0L) == 0.0L);
51 /* Positive numbers. */
52 ASSERT (truncl (0.3L) == 0.0L);
53 ASSERT (truncl (0.7L) == 0.0L);
54 ASSERT (truncl (1.0L) == 1.0L);
55 ASSERT (truncl (1.5L) == 1.0L);
56 ASSERT (truncl (1.999L) == 1.0L);
57 ASSERT (truncl (2.0L) == 2.0L);
58 ASSERT (truncl (65535.999L) == 65535.0L);
59 ASSERT (truncl (65536.0L) == 65536.0L);
60 ASSERT (truncl (2.341e31L) == 2.341e31L);
61 /* Negative numbers. */
62 ASSERT (truncl (-0.3L) == 0.0L);
63 ASSERT (truncl (-0.7L) == 0.0L);
64 ASSERT (truncl (-1.0L) == -1.0L);
65 ASSERT (truncl (-1.5L) == -1.0L);
66 ASSERT (truncl (-1.999L) == -1.0L);
67 ASSERT (truncl (-2.0L) == -2.0L);
68 ASSERT (truncl (-65535.999L) == -65535.0L);
69 ASSERT (truncl (-65536.0L) == -65536.0L);
70 ASSERT (truncl (-2.341e31L) == -2.341e31L);
71 /* Infinite numbers. */
72 ASSERT (truncl (1.0L / 0.0L) == 1.0L / 0.0L);
73 ASSERT (truncl (-1.0L / 0.0L) == -1.0L / 0.0L);
75 ASSERT (isnanl (truncl (0.0L / 0.0L)));
